Seattle Green Factor is nationally recognized

I’ve not actually talked much about Seattle’s Green Factor initiative, and I will work on a post about that.

In the meantime, the American Society of Landscape Architects awarded the Green Factor a 2010 ASLA Professional Award in the Planning and Analysis category. The ASLA Washington State chapter awarded a Research and Communications award to “Functional Landscapes: Assessing Elements of Seattle’s Green Factor” by The Berger Partnership.

There is an incentive for building green in King County – we’re talking real $$$

The King County/Seattle Built Green® incentive provides funding for single-family, townhome, multi-family residential, remodel and community development projects to help offset the cost of certifying and designing innovative green projects throughout Seattle and King County. Eligible projects may receive up to $20,000. Grants are funded through the King County Department of Natural Resources and Parks, Water and Land Resource Division and Seattle Public Utilities.

As an added benefit to incentive recipients, Built Green and the King County EcoCool Remodel program are partnering to make an online TV series featuring the projects called EcoCribz. EcoCribz episodes will feature local contractors and homeowners who are working on green remodels.
